Post by Greg Ambrosius » Mon Sep 30, 2013 7:54 am

Guys, Major League Baseball considers this a regular season game, so yes this is part of the NFBC season. If Miguel Cabrera lost the Triple Crown because somebody else got a 163rd game to beat him statistically it would count. It might not seem fair to Cabrera, but it's the way MLB has handled tie-breaker games forever. This has always been in our rules and it's not uncommon for a tie-breaker game to happen. Russell said it's happened 4 out of the last 7 years and with two Wild Card teams in each league it will likely happen more often going forward.

Again, it's part of the MLB regular season and thus part of our season long stats. This is a season-long contest and no rules change is necessary. We play until the end. Good luck to all and good luck to the Rays and Rangers today.
